UN refugee chief warns war in Lebanon a 'catastrophe'

Season 2026 Episode 79 | 6m 05s

The toll of the wider war in the Middle East has been severe in Lebanon. Israel has invaded the country's south again and is demanding that people vacate more land. The United Nations' top refugee official, Barham Salih, is there on a mission to survey the crisis and he sat down with special correspondent Simona Foltyn.
